Meridian Hill Park
Meridian Hill Park, also called Malcolm X Park, is a renowned urban park in Washington, D.C. Covering 12 acres, it showcases breathtaking vistas of the city, including the White House. Featuring cascading fountains, elegant French gardens, and monuments, it is a must-see spot for nature admirers and history buffs.
